银泰商业

使用 PolarDB PostgreSQL版(兼容Oracle)后,存储过程可以通过ADAM(Advanced Database&Application Migration)的工具,较快地完成Oracle存储过程到 PolarDB PostgreSQL版(兼容Oracle)的迁移。应用只需要修改数据库连接地址和数据库...

概述

存储过程和子函数具有以下特点:子存储过程和子函数的语法、结构和功能几乎与独立的存储过程和函数相同。主要区别在于,是使用关键字PROCEDURE或FUNCTION而不是CREATE PROCEDURE或CREATEFUNCTION来声明子程序。子存储过程和子函数提供对...

用户定义的 PL/SQL 子类型

调用函数或存储过程时,调用方提供(0个或更多)实参。每个实参都分配给一个形参,该形参将值保存在函数或存储过程的主体内。如果将形参声明为受约束的子类型:调用函数时,如果将实参分配给形参,则 PolarDB PostgreSQL版(兼容Oracle)...

dbms_sql.add_trace

语法 dbms_sql.add_trace('<schema>','<query>')说明 执行该存储过程后,SQL语句中的常量会被自动模板化,匹配该模板的SQL语句会被SQL Trace功能跟踪。参数说明 参数 说明 schema Schema名称。query 具体的SQL语句。注意事项 当在主节点...

dbms_sql.delete_trace_by_sqlid

您可以使用 dbms_sql.delete_trace 存储过程根据具体的SQL语句来删除不需要SQL Trace跟踪的模板化SQL语句。也可以使用 dbms_sql.delete_trace_by_sqlid 存储过程根据SQL ID来删除不需要SQL Trace跟踪的模板化SQL语句。语法 dbms_sql.delete...

Quick BI中加速对SQL语法的要求

详细信息 对SQL语法的要求是在MaxCompute和Presto都支持的语法SQL执行过程中才会用到加速。加速引擎的逻辑是:数据从MaxCompute同步到Presto中,然后用相同SQL在Presto中查询,所以需要使用二个环境都支持的SQL语法。Presto是一个...

DBMS_UTILITY

PostgreSQL 14.8(PolarDB 14.8.10.0 build 0d3bf26c debug)-PostgreSQL 14.8(PolarDB 14.8.10.0 build 0d3bf26c debug)EXEC_DDL_STATEMENT 该存储过程用于执行DDL语句。语法 DBMS_UTILITY.EXEC_DDL_STATEMENT(parse_string IN VARCHAR2);...

DBMS_SQL

列 ename 将返回的数据长度可达到调用存储过程 DEFINE_COLUMN 中定义的长度参数,而不是对于 v_varchar 声明中类型 VARCHAR2(1)。返回数据的实际长度是由存储过程 DEFINE_COLUMN 指定。DECLARE curid INTEGER;v_num NUMBER(1);v_varchar ...

SECURITY LABEL

[argmode][argname]argtype[,.]|[[argmode][argname]argtype[,.]]ORDER BY[argmode][argname]argtype[,.]说明 register_label_provider 不是一个SQL函数,它只能在被载入到后端的C代码中调用。标签提供者决定一个给定标签是否合法并且它...

DBMS_RLS

表 1.DBMS RLS 函数/存储过程 函数/存储过程 类型 返回类型 说明 ADD POLICY(object schema,object name,policy name,function schema,policy function[,statement types[,update check[,enable[,static policy[,policy type[,long ...

ALTER PROCEDURE

[EXTERNAL]SECURITY INVOKER 指定 SECURITY INVOKER 以指示服务器使用正在调用存储过程的用户的特权执行该存储过程。为了实现兼容性而支持 EXTERNAL 关键字,但被忽略。为了实现兼容性而支持 RESTRICT 关键字,但被忽略。示例 以下命令指定...

FMT 模式 SQL 支持说明

存储过程、触发器 否 SELECT 语句 类型 SQL 实例 读未提交 读已提交 AND&OR SELECT*FROM tb1 WHERE col1=expr1 AND col2=expr2 是 是 ORDER BY SELECT col1,col2 FROM tb1 ORDER BY col1 是 是 GROUP BY SELECT col1,col2 FROM tb1 GROUP ...

CREATE FUNCTION

CALLED ON NULL INPUT/RETURNS NULL ON NULL INPUT/STRICT CALLED ON NULL INPUT(默认值)指示当存储过程的某些参数为 NULL 时,将正常调用存储过程。如果需要,作者需要负责检查 NULL 值并做出适当的响应。RETURNS NULL ON NULL INPUT ...

列存索引常见问题

如果SQL没有完全被列索引覆盖,调用存储过程会返回没有被覆盖的表和列;如果已经被列索引完全覆盖,调用存储过程会返回空结果集。是否有不支持的SQL特性。通过查看 使用限制列表,确认某个SQL特性是否支持列存索引。如果上述检查都没...

常见问题

该用法可以用于解决少数 PolarDB 代理由于保证正确性,要求特殊语法被路由到从库的场景(比如存储过程调用,multistatement的使用等语句默认是会被路由到从库)。说明 若您需要通过MySQL官方命令行执行上述Hint语句,请在命令行中加上-c ...

数据库调用

本文说明如何查看数据库调用,从而了解应用的数据库调用情况,包括概况、SQL调用、异常、调用来源、调用链列表等信息。前提条件 接入应用监控 功能入口 登录 ARMS控制台,在左侧导航栏选择 应用监控>应用列表。在 应用列表 页面顶部选择...

新建数据库SQL任务

使用限制 支持存储过程的创建及执行,但是Dataphin系统将不做语法校验及解析。执行数据库SQL需要获取数据源的执行权限,不支持表级权限校验。更多信息,请参见 申请、续期和交还数据源权限。不支持基于MySQL、Oracle数据源SQL数据更新触发...

UDF(SQL自定义函数)

支持通过SQL定义临时UDF,即在SQL脚本模式中定义好此UDF后,函数不会注册至MaxCompute的函数列表中,仅支持在当前定义UDF的SQL脚本中直接调用,其他环境无法调用此UDF,详情请参见下文的 定义SQL UDF:创建临时SQL UDF。使用SQL定义UDF时,...

新建数据库SQL任务

使用限制 支持存储过程的创建及执行,但是Dataphin系统将不做语法校验及解析。执行数据库SQL需要获取数据源的执行权限,不支持表级权限校验。更多信息,请参见 申请、续期和交还数据源权限。不支持基于MySQL、Oracle数据源SQL数据更新触发...

查询计划概述

Lindorm支持查看SQL语句在数据库中的执行过程,帮助您定位和排查SQL执行问题。您可以通过 EXPLAIN 语句查看不同深度的执行计划,进一步分析优化查询逻辑,以提升查询性能。适用引擎 适用于宽表引擎和时序引擎。背景信息 查询计划(Query ...

JDBC

PL/SQL适配 支持不带$符号的存储过程。支持在创建 FUNCTION/PROCEDURE 等过程时省略$符号,并支持在语法解析时截断/字符。支持冒号变量名作为参数。支持使用:xxx 这种方式传递参数,其中 xxx 为冒号开头的变量名。支持匿名块绑定参数。支持...

DBMS_RANDOM

示例 下列代码段调用 SEED 存储过程调用时将种子值设为abc123:DBMS_RANDOM.SEED('abc123');STRING STRING 函数返回的是用户指定形式的一个随机VARCHAR2字符串。语法如下:result VARCHAR2 STRING(opt IN CHAR,len IN NUMBER)参数 参数...

UDT概述

MaxCompute不需要用特殊的DDL语法来定义新类型,通过UDT可以在SQL中直接使用新类型。通过如下示例,为您直观地介绍UDT的功能。例如,在SQL语句中调用Java的 java.lang 包。您可以使用以下两种方法:通过UDT功能在SQL语句中直接调用 java....

词法结构

SQL 输入由一个 命令 序列组成。一个命令由一个 记号 的序列构成,并由一个分号(;终结。输入流的末端也会标志一个命令的结束。具体哪些记号是合法的与具体命令的语法有关。简介 一个记号可以是一个 关键词、一个 标识符、一个 带引号的...

时序引擎版本说明

SQL支持SHOW PRIVILEGES和SHOW PARAMETER语法。降采样interval支持毫秒(ms)。CREATE TABLE语法必须指定TIME和FIELD列,并支持指定分区规则。限制最多Field列数为1024。删除默认结束时间为当前时间的逻辑。支持RATE函数查询和DELTA函数...

公共节点

资源类型 节点类型 描述 离线类型 MaxCompute SQL MaxCompute SQL节点采用类似SQL语法,适用于海量数据(TB级)但实时性要求不高的分布式处理场景,具体操作,请参见 新建MaxCompute SQL类型的公共节点。MaxCompute MR MaxCompute MR节点...

列存索引技术架构介绍

火山模型中,SQL生成的语法树所对应的关系代数中,每一种操作会抽象为一个Operator,执行引擎会将整个SQL构建成一个Operator树,查询树自顶向下调用Next()接口,数据则自底向上被拉取处理。该方法的优点是其计算模型简单直接,通过把不同...

基本概念

服务集成 服务集成是当模型发布完成后,在模型服务需求方的节点中,开放服务调用接口的过程。用户可定义接口的出参、入参、使用的模型以及和模型相关的其他处理逻辑。服务监控 服务监控是多方安全建模控制台的一个模块。在多方安全模型服务...

PolarDB HTAP实时数据分析技术解密

在目前的迭代阶段,优化器按如下的流程执行:执行SQL的Parse过程,并生成LogicalPlan,然后再调用MySQL原生优化器。同时该阶段获得的逻辑执行计划转给IMCI的执行计划编译模块后,会尝试生成一个列存的执行计划(此处可能会被白名单拦截并...

SQL 限制

GTS 事务目前支持 INSERT、UPDATE、DELETE 三类 DML 语法的部分功能,这些类型都是已经经过 GTS 产品组的严格验证。SQL 的支持范围还在不断扩大,...使用限制 不支持 SQL 嵌套 不支持多表复杂 SQL 不支持存储过程、触发器 不支持批量更新 SQL

DBMS_APPLICATION_INFO

当此操作终止时,如果存在其他操作,则使用下一个操作调用当前存储过程。否则,调用NULL。说明 操作名称长度超过64个字节将被截断。SET_CLIENT_INFO 语法 DBMS_APPLICATION_INFO.SET_CLIENT_INFO(client_info IN VARCHAR2);参数 参数 说明 ...

新功能发布记录

配置Lindorm Spark节点 04月 功能名称 变更类型 功能描述 相关文档 逻辑数仓 新增 打通不同引擎,不同实例,跨区域,跨存储的OLAP、OLTP之间的壁垒,基于统一的SQL语法为用户提供跨库数据查询和数据同步的能力。重点解决企业运营人员、数仓...

表批读写

SQL AS OF 语法%sql SELECT*FROM events TIMESTAMP AS OF timestamp_expression SELECT*FROM events VERSION AS OF version 说明 timestamp_expression为实际的时间,你可以通过 DESCRIBE HISTORY events查看表的历史版本 table_identifier...

局部程序

结果显示如下:ERROR:wrong number or types of arguments in call to local function local_proc1 前向声明 如果同一个PL/SQL块中的嵌套子程序相互调用,则需要前向声明,因为必须先声明子程序,然后才能调用子程序。如果声明后没有在同...

数据库调用

在左侧导航栏中单击 数据库调用,然后在 SQL分析 页签上查看以下指标:选定时间内的每分钟SQL调用次数和平均耗时图表。选定时间内具体SQL语句的调用次数和平均耗时。在 SQL分析 页签上,按需执行以下操作:在 操作 列中单击 调用统计,即可...

DBMS_PROFILER

表 1.DBMS_PROFILER函数/存储过程 函数/存储过程 类型 返回类型 描述 FLUSH_DATA 函数、存储过程 Status code、exception 刷新当前会话中收集的性能数据。GET_VERSION(major OUT,minor OUT)存储过程 N/A 返回 DBMS_PROFILER 版本信息。...

数据库调用

在左侧导航栏中单击 数据库调用,然后在 SQL分析 页签上查看以下指标:选定时间内的每分钟SQL调用次数和平均耗时图表。选定时间内具体SQL语句的调用次数和平均耗时。在 SQL分析 页签上,按需执行以下操作:在 操作 列中单击 调用统计,即可...

PL 编译和调试

PL 调试 在 SQL 开发窗口的左侧导航栏>存储过程列表中,选择调试存储过程 PROC_VARCHAR2,进入调试模式。设置参数值后,单击 确定。重要 OceanBase V4.0.0 及之后的版本,调试前需要获取调试权限。示例:GRANT DEBUG CONNECT SESSION TO ...

新功能发布记录

无 Spark Distribution SQL Engine AnalyticDB for MySQL Spark提供Spark开源原生能力Distribution SQL Engine的托管服务,支持通过Spark Distribution SQL Engine开发Spark SQL作业,从而更方便地利用SQL分析、处理和查询数据,提升SQL...

错误码

本文档列出了 PolarDB-X 返回的常见错误码及解决...如果优化后的SQL语句仍然较慢,可以参见如下Hint语法临时设置 PolarDB-X 的超时时间:/*TDDL:SOCKET_TIMEOUT=900000*/SELECT*FROM dual;其中SOCKET_TIMEOUT设置的单位是毫秒。关于 PolarDB-...
共有200条 < 1 2 3 4 ... 200 >
跳转至: GO
产品推荐
云服务器 安全管家服务 安全中心
这些文档可能帮助您
云存储网关 对象存储 文件存储 CPFS 短信服务 弹性公网IP 人工智能平台 PAI
新人特惠 爆款特惠 最新活动 免费试用